Transaction 5a8e21b79a59b365045c20da17c5dd25477cf74a5564306844319fa6a003c90a

1 Input
2 Outputs
  • 5a8e21b79a59b365045c20da17c5dd25477cf74a5564306844319fa6a003c90a:0
  • value  1939806
    address  33a9qoEVAkCUDrnd9rvTnVArwWF5umkwNw
  • 5a8e21b79a59b365045c20da17c5dd25477cf74a5564306844319fa6a003c90a:1
  • value  90000
    address  19Q4M3N17T8xwcSavHurka8FSXfLiSQMRc